    Specifications

    HS Code

    453295

    Chemical Formula C7H2Cl2F4
    Molar Mass 230.99 g/mol
    Appearance Typically a colorless to pale - yellow liquid
    Boiling Point Data may vary, around 160 - 170 °C
    Density Density values may be around 1.6 - 1.7 g/cm³
    Solubility Slightly soluble in water, soluble in organic solvents like chloroform, ether
    Vapor Pressure Low vapor pressure at room temperature
    Flash Point Considered flammable, flash point may be around 60 - 70 °C
    Odor May have a pungent, chloro - fluorocarbon - like odor

    Packing & Storage
    Packing 100g of 1,3 - dichloro - 2 - fluoro - 5 - (trifluoromethyl)benzene in a sealed chemical - grade bottle.
    Storage **Storage of 1,3 - Dichloro - 2 - fluoro - 5 - (trifluoromethyl)benzene**: Store this chemical in a cool, well - ventilated area, away from heat sources and open flames. Keep it in a tightly sealed container, preferably made of corrosion - resistant materials due to its potentially reactive nature. Separate from oxidizing agents, reducing agents, and substances that could initiate reactions.
    Shipping The chemical "Benzene, 1,3 - dichloro - 2 - fluoro - 5 - (trifluoromethyl)-" should be shipped in containers suitable for hazardous chemicals. Ensure proper labeling, comply with safety regulations, and transport under controlled conditions to prevent spills or reactions.

    Safety & Operational Standards
    Specifications for safety and operation of 1,3-dichloro-2-fluoro-5- (trifluoromethyl) benzene
    F 1,3-dichloro-2-fluoro-5- (trifluoromethyl) benzene is an important substance in chemical research. To use this substance, it is necessary to clarify its safety and operation specifications in order to achieve the purpose of the experiment and ensure the safety of people and the environment.
    #1. Storage rules
    This substance should be stored in a cool, dry and well-ventilated place. Keep away from fire and heat sources to prevent accidents. It should not be stored in the same place as oxidizing agents, alkalis, etc., because its chemical properties are active and it is afraid of violent reaction. The receptacle should be tightly closed to avoid contact with air and moisture, so as not to cause deterioration.
    #2. How to use
    When taking it, appropriate protective equipment must be worn. Wear protective gloves, the material must be able to resist its corrosion; with protective glasses to prevent splashing into the eyes. The operation should be in the fume hood, so that the volatile gas can be quickly discharged outdoors, so as not to accumulate indoors and harm the person. The device to be measured should be clean and accurate. According to the needs of the experiment, take the right amount of products, and do not take more, which will cause waste and increase danger.
    #3. The essence of the reaction
    When using it in a chemical reaction, first review the reaction conditions in detail. Temperature, pressure, catalyst, etc., must be precisely controlled. When heating up, be sure to slowly observe the reaction state, do not be impatient, and cause the reaction to run out of control. Stirring should be uniform, so that the reactants are fully mixed to promote the smooth reaction. If there is gas escaping from the reaction, when setting up a gas-conducting device, the air should be treated at an appropriate place, and it should not be allowed to disperse in space.
    #4. Emergency measures
    In case of carelessness, if the skin touches it, quickly rinse with a large amount of water, and then wash with soap. If it enters the eyes, rinse immediately with flowing water or normal saline, and seek medical treatment urgently. In case of fire, dry powder and carbon dioxide fire extinguishers should be used, not water, because it is insoluble in water, water is useless, and the fire will spread.
    In general, in the research and use of 1,3-dichloro-2-fluoro-5- (trifluoromethyl) benzene, it is necessary to strictly abide by safety and operating standards, and do not slack at all, so as to ensure that everything goes smoothly and is safe from danger.
